Artist Bio:
Paul Carrack is an English singer, songwriter, and musician who was born on April 22, 1951, in Sheffield, England. He is best known for his soulful voice and his contributions to various bands and solo projects. Carrack's career has spanned several decades, with his music crossing multiple genres including pop, rock, and soul.


Carrack has been a member of several successful bands, including Ace, Squeeze, and Mike + The Mechanics. He has also enjoyed a successful solo career, releasing multiple albums that showcase his talents as both a singer and songwriter. Some of his most well-known songs include "How Long" with Ace, "Tempted" with Squeeze, and "The Living Years" with Mike + The Mechanics. Carrack continues to tour and record music, earning him a reputation as a respected and versatile artist in the music industry.
